WISCASSET, MAINE QUICK STATSCounty: Lincoln
Elevation: 70 feet
Land Area: 3.88 square miles
Population Density: 320 people per square mile
Races (City): White Non-Hispanic (98.8%)
Ancestries (City): English (32.3%), French (12.9%), United States (12.3%), Irish (11.8%), German (5.0%), Scottish (4.6%)
Nearest city with pop. 50,000+: Portland, ME (38.0 miles , pop. 64,249)
Nearest city with pop. 200,000+: Boston, MA (136.7 miles , pop. 589,141)
Nearest city with pop. 1,000,000+: Bronx, NY (306.1 miles , pop. 1,332,650)
Nearest cities: Edgecomb, ME (1.7 miles ), Alna, ME (2.4 miles ), Dresden, ME (2.5 miles ), Westport, ME (2.5 miles ), Woolwich, ME (2.6 miles ), Newcastle, ME (2.6 miles ), Damariscotta-Newcastle, ME (2.7 miles ), Richmond, ME (3.0 miles )
Airports and Heliports located in Wiscasset: Wiscasset Airport (Runways: 1, Air Taxi Ops: 306, Itinerant Ops: 2,099, Local Ops: 4,274, Military Ops: 45)

WISCASSET, MAINE EDUCATION FACTSHigh school or higher: 88.70%
Bachelor’s degree or higher: 24.60%
Graduate or professional degree: 5.60%
Colleges/Universities with over 2000 Students Nearest to Wiscasset:
UNIVERSITY OF MAINE AT AUGUSTA about 25 miles, AUGUSTA, ME, Full-time enrollment: 3,172 UNIVERSITY OF SOUTHERN MAINE about 38 miles, PORTLAND, ME, FT enrollment: 7,381 SAINT JOSEPHS COLLEGE about 48 miles, STANDISH, ME, FT enrollment: 2,376 UNIVERSITY OF MAINE AT FARMINGTON about 51 miles, FARMINGTON, ME, FT enrollment: 2,229 UNIVERSITY OF NEW ENGLAND-UNIVERSITY CAMPUS about 54 miles, BIDDEFORD, ME, FT enrollment: 2,251 UNIVERSITY OF MAINE about 86 miles, ORONO, ME, FT enrollment: 8,590 UNIVERSITY OF NEW HAMPSHIRE-MAIN CAMPUS about 87 miles, DURHAM, NH, FT enrollment: 12,586
